| Type | What triggers it | Priority convention | Typical response |
|---|---|---|---|
| Preventive (PM) | Checklist or schedule interval | Planned — scheduled window | Next PM visit |
| Corrective | Failure or fault found in service | Priority or planned by impact | 24-48 hr to next window |
| Predictive / condition-based | Sensor reading, vibration, oil analysis | Planned, urgent if trending to failure | Before the predicted failure |
| Emergency | Safety or production threat | Emergency — respond now | Immediate, stabilize within hours |
| Improvement / project | Upgrade, retrofit, rebalance | Routine backlog | 30-90 days or shutdown |
Response times are typical CMMS conventions, not rules. The program-level target most maintenance organizations chase: 70-80% of hours in planned work (PM + planned corrective), leaving reactive/emergency work under 20-30% — a common KPI benchmark, and the clearest single signal of a maturing program.
A work order is authorization, record, and receipt in one page: it says what work is approved, captures what was actually done, and totals what it cost in labor and parts. The math is simple, which is exactly why it should be automatic — nobody's multiplying qty × unit on a clipboard at 4:45 on a Friday.
Labor amount = hours × rate, summed across labor lines. Parts amount = qty × unit cost, summed across parts lines. Subtotal = labor + parts. Tax = subtotal × rate. Grand total = subtotal + tax. The defaults, as loaded: 3.5 hours × $85 = $297.50 labor. Parts: 2 pleated filters × $12.99 = $25.98, one belt × $45.00 = $45.00, 4 screws × $3.75 = $15.00, parts subtotal $85.98. Subtotal $383.48, tax at 7% = $26.84, grand total $410.32. Add a half hour of overtime at time-and-a-half ($127.50) and labor climbs to $361.25 and the total to $478.54 — overtime is where WO budgets quietly double, which is why it gets its own line.
Eight fields minimum: a unique WO number, the date, the asset or location, the priority, who requested it, the task description, the labor lines (hours x rate), and the parts lines (qty x unit cost), plus a tax line and grand total if you bill internally or externally. Space for cause-of-failure and follow-up notes is what turns a form into maintenance data.
A work order authorizes and records work before and during the job — it says what will be done, by whom, with what parts. An invoice bills for completed work afterward. A completed work order with labor and parts totals is exactly the backup an invoice needs, which is why the two documents share so much structure.
The standard five: preventive (scheduled PM from a checklist), corrective (repair after something fails), predictive or condition-based (triggered by a sensor reading or oil analysis), emergency (safety or production threat, respond now), and improvement or project work. Healthy programs push most hours into the preventive bucket — a common KPI target is 70-80% planned work.
One sequence, never reused: a year prefix plus a counter — WO-2026-0147 tells you the year at a glance and sorts cleanly. The auto-number button here mints WO-YYYY-NNNN numbers so paper and spreadsheet never fork into duplicate numbers, which is the fastest way to lose a maintenance history.
